Summary

The KAH126/U2OS cells in the 6-well plate that were induced to produce PcTF-RFP back on Monday are ready for the first round of harvesting. I'll be isolating the RNA from them and storing the RNA at -80°C before sending the samples out for analysis early next week.

To be clear, I currently have two batches of KAH126/U2OS induced by doxycycline. One batch was inoculated on 1/16 and induced 1/19. I'm going to be harvesting three of the wells from that batch for RNA sequencing today. The other batch was inoculated on 1/20 and induced 1/22. I've taken fluorescence microscopy photos of both experiments.

Also need to passage the SKNSH culture from PS-β to PS-1 and the KAH126/U2OS culture from PS-4 to PS-5.
